Plus, he does not understand the context of why some of our non-SoFla talent ended up on the 01 team. Butch had to be very creative in finding guys, he couldn't just expect the top 25 kids from SoFla to sign the LoI back then. Shockey was a JuCo transfer. Dorsey became a starter because Kenny Kelly decided to play baseball full time (and, yes, I realize that Dorsey might have eventually beaten him out). We were taking guys from Canada and Louisiana and whatnot, and we even got a Dade kid on academic scholarship.
You had to be there (which Brock was not). Later, we could focus more on the SoFla kids (which gave us both high points and low points in recruiting from 2001 onward, including WW and the MNW bunch). But that 2001 team was a bit uncharacteristic for having as many non-FL players, due to how Butch had to recruit under probation.
